> 文章列表 > mysql不能创建数据库

mysql不能创建数据库

mysql不能创建数据库

MySQL不能创建数据库原因

当您尝试在MySQL上创建新的数据库或用户时,可能会遇到许多问题。其中一个可能是MySQL不能创建数据库。这可能是由几个原因引起的,本文将探讨一些常见的原因。

权限不足

MySQL数据库需要有足够的权限来创建数据库和用户。如果使用的是低于管理员权限的用户,那么您可能无法创建数据库。您需要使用具有足够权限的帐户才能创建数据库。

数据库已经存在

您可能已经尝试在MySQL中创建一个数据库,但该数据库已经存在,即使您没有意识到这一点。在MySQL中,每个数据库都必须有一个唯一的名称,如果您已经使用该名称创建了一个数据库,则无法再创建另一个具有相同名称的数据库。

磁盘空间不足

如果您在创建数据库时遇到磁盘空间错误,这可能是因为您的服务器上没有足够的空间来容纳该数据库。请确保您有足够的可用存储空间来创建数据库。如果没有,请删除一些不必要的文件或存档,以便您有足够的空间来创建数据库。

MySQL服务已停止

如果您尝试创建数据库但无法成功,MySQL服务可能已停止。请确保MySQL服务正在运行,并尝试重启它。在终端中,您可以使用以下命令启动MySQL服务:

sudo service mysql start

MySQL版本不兼容

在某些情况下,MySQL版本可能与您的应用程序不兼容,因此您无法创建数据库。请确保您的MySQL版本与应用程序的版本兼容。

总之,MySQL不能创建数据库的原因可能是多种多样的。如果您无法找到问题的原因,请尝试联系MySQL管理员或其他专业人员以获取更多帮助。